The four things Patriots fans should know leading up to this game are pretty simple.
1) ATL can't stop Brady:
Pretty simple but there are a number of reasons why. Falcons fans and the rest of the NFL who are pulling for them would have you belive that the Falcons give up a lot of yards and points because they are always playing with a lead. The truth is, playing with a lead doesn't preclude you missing tackles which is something NE thrives on. ATL is a bottom 3 or 4 tackling team and their worst tackler is the man who will be tasked with covering Edleman in the slot. Edleman will have a huuuuge day, look for Brady to target him early and often.
2) ATL can't stop Blount/Lewis:
Again, pretty straight forward and they'ed have you believe that all of their defensive problems and question marks are because they are playing with a lead. The thing is they are better at stopping the run playing at home where they are more likely to be in control of the game. The Patriots aren't an explosive run offense, they're a complimentary and grinding run offense who will move the ball in chungs against any falcons front geared at stopping Brady. The major problem with this game from a Falcons perspective is that they are going to have to sell out to try and stop the Patriots offense either running or passing. They're going to have to either drop 7 and home the 2nd best right tackle in football performs like the can's that Beasily has feasted on or they're going to have to bring 8 in the box and get killed in play action. Either way the one QB who can diagnose almost everything that happening before it happens is on the other side. Don't forget how much of an effect this will have on the Falcons offense.
3) Sanu will be an absolute non factor
Once again, very straight forward. Ryan is built to cover Sanu. They're the same size and Ryan is significantly faster. The only true matchup advantages ATL has is Julio (who will undoubtedly be doubled) and their backs (but not coming out of the backfield, rather split out wide). New England will dare Ryan to go to Julio, its just what they do defensively. This is philosophiccally what GB did early against Julio, the problem was they're so decimated that ATL had the advantage in every single other matchup. This is the opposite of New Englands #1 ranked scoring defense. I hope to see Butler locked up on Gabriel compeltely taking him out of the game as well.
4) ATL needs a lead to play their game whereas New England can just keep it close:
for all the talk about Matt Ryan's MVP season, he has thrown a lot of late interceptions in close games. He litterally threw away the KC game at home lol. Tom Brady hasn't. Matty Ice cold is still Matty Ice cold, nobody has turned the heat up against him in the playoffs when it comes to pressure. Wait until Brady is on the other sideline walking up and down the field against ATL's suspect defense. If you force the Falcons to go score for score with the #1 ranked scoring defense, this game won't be close.
Prediction: New England wins the toss and takes the ball first just like against Pitt. ATL gets put in a whole early and falls behind at halftime 21-10. They just don't come up with enough stops in the second half as Brady puts up another couple of scores late in the third into the 4th. Ryan tries to force a score halfway through the 4th and Blount kills the game off.
